Hoopeston, Illinois is a small city located in Vermilion County, in the eastern part of the state. With a population of just over 5,000 residents, Hoopeston is a close-knit community that prides itself on its friendly atmosphere and strong sense of community.

The city’s history dates back to the mid-19th century when it was originally founded as a railroad town. Over the years, Hoopeston has evolved into a thriving agricultural center, with corn and soybean farming playing a significant role in the local economy. In fact, the city is known for hosting the National Sweetcorn Festival every Labor Day weekend, a celebration of the area’s rich agricultural heritage.

Hoopeston is home to several parks and recreational facilities, providing residents and visitors with many opportunities for outdoor activities. The city’s McFerren Park offers a variety of amenities, including sports fields, playgrounds, and picnic areas. In addition, the nearby Hoopeston Area Sports Complex features baseball and softball fields, making it a popular destination for sports enthusiasts.

For those interested in history and culture, Hoopeston offers the Hoopeston Historical Society and Museum, which showcases the city’s rich past through a collection of artifacts and exhibits. The museum also hosts educational programs and events throughout the year, offering visitors a chance to learn more about Hoopeston’s heritage.

In terms of education, Hoopeston is served by the Hoopeston Area School District, which includes several public schools providing a high-quality education to students in the area. The city also has a strong sense of community spirit, with many local organizations and clubs dedicated to serving the needs of residents and promoting social and cultural activities.
